The symptoms of dry eye are mainly divided into two aspects: typical symptoms and accompanying symptoms. The specific symptoms are as follows:
1.
Typical symptoms of dry eye patients include eye fatigue, foreign body sensation, dryness and other discomfort phenomena.
2. Some patients with accompanying symptoms
may be accompanied by burning eyes, tingling sensation, sour swelling sensation, transient blurred vision, redness of eyes, secretion of mucus and other phenomena.
Patients with dry eye need to adjust their eye habits in time to reduce the time of using electronic products. Artificial tear drops can be used when eyes are dry, which helps to quickly relieve discomfort.
